P_Bo2p Class Reference

#include <listbo1.h>

Collaboration diagram for P_Bo2p:

Collaboration graph
[legend]
List of all members.

Public Member Functions

 P_Bo2p (Index3D I, dir_3D d, P_Bo2p *Next)
void initialize (const Grid *gitter, int level)
double * varM (const Grid *gitter) const
double * varP_slow (const Grid *gitter, int ebene, Ort1D i, Ort1D j, Ort1D k, int level) const
D3vector coordinate (const Grid *gitter) const
double coordinateX (const Grid *gitter) const
double coordinateY (const Grid *gitter) const
double coordinateZ (const Grid *gitter) const
P_Bo2pNext ()
dir_3D d () const
Index3D Ind () const
BoCeDataGive_BoData (dir_sons i) const
bool Give_Label (int num, const Grid *gitter) const
void Put_Label (bool lab, int num, const Grid *gitter) const
 P_Bo2p (Index3D I, dir_3D d, P_Bo2p *Next)
void initialize (const Grid *gitter, int level)
double * varM (const Grid *gitter) const
double * varP_slow (const Grid *gitter, int ebene, Ort1D i, Ort1D j, Ort1D k, int level) const
D3vector coordinate (const Grid *gitter) const
double coordinateX (const Grid *gitter) const
double coordinateY (const Grid *gitter) const
double coordinateZ (const Grid *gitter) const
P_Bo2pNext ()
dir_3D d () const
Index3D Ind () const
bool Give_Label (int num, const Grid *gitter) const
void Put_Label (bool lab, int num, const Grid *gitter) const

Detailed Description

Definition at line 22 of file listbo1.h.


Constructor & Destructor Documentation

P_Bo2p::P_Bo2p Index3D  I,
dir_3D  d,
P_Bo2p Next
[inline]
 

Definition at line 24 of file listbo1.h.

P_Bo2p::P_Bo2p Index3D  I,
dir_3D  d,
P_Bo2p Next
[inline]
 

Definition at line 28 of file listbo2.h.


Member Function Documentation

D3vector P_Bo2p::coordinate const Grid gitter  )  const
 

D3vector P_Bo2p::coordinate const Grid gitter  )  const [inline]
 

Definition at line 136 of file listbo1.h.

References Grid_base::transform_coord().

Here is the call graph for this function:

double P_Bo2p::coordinateX const Grid gitter  )  const
 

double P_Bo2p::coordinateX const Grid gitter  )  const [inline]
 

Definition at line 139 of file listbo1.h.

References Grid_base::transform_coord(), and D3vector::x.

Referenced by CoordinateX::Give_Bo2p().

Here is the call graph for this function:

double P_Bo2p::coordinateY const Grid gitter  )  const
 

double P_Bo2p::coordinateY const Grid gitter  )  const [inline]
 

Definition at line 142 of file listbo1.h.

References Grid_base::transform_coord(), and D3vector::y.

Referenced by CoordinateY::Give_Bo2p().

Here is the call graph for this function:

double P_Bo2p::coordinateZ const Grid gitter  )  const
 

double P_Bo2p::coordinateZ const Grid gitter  )  const [inline]
 

Definition at line 145 of file listbo1.h.

References Grid_base::transform_coord(), and D3vector::z.

Referenced by CoordinateZ::Give_Bo2p().

Here is the call graph for this function:

dir_3D P_Bo2p::d  )  const [inline]
 

Definition at line 50 of file listbo2.h.

dir_3D P_Bo2p::d  )  const [inline]
 

Definition at line 46 of file listbo1.h.

Referenced by DVarDiff_17S_Op_var< Vv, Va, DiffOp >::Give_Bo2p(), DVarDiff_15S_Op< V, DiffOp >::Give_Bo2p(), DiagonalDiff_Op_convar< A, DiffOp >::Give_Bo2p(), DVarDiff_25S_Op_convar< A, DiffOp >::Give_Bo2p(), DVar_Prol_Op::Give_Bo2p(), DVar_Extra_Op::Give_Bo2p(), and ExpdeIndex::integer().

BoCeData * P_Bo2p::Give_BoData dir_sons  i  )  const [inline]
 

Definition at line 168 of file listbo1.h.

Referenced by DVarDiff_17S_Op_var< Vv, Va, DiffOp >::Give_Bo2p(), DVarDiff_15S_Op< V, DiffOp >::Give_Bo2p(), DiagonalDiff_Op_convar< A, DiffOp >::Give_Bo2p(), DVarDiff_25S_Op_convar< A, DiffOp >::Give_Bo2p(), and Normal_vector().

bool P_Bo2p::Give_Label int  num,
const Grid gitter
const
 

bool P_Bo2p::Give_Label int  num,
const Grid gitter
const [inline]
 

Definition at line 149 of file listbo1.h.

References Grid_base::Give_label_bo().

Here is the call graph for this function:

Index3D P_Bo2p::Ind  )  const [inline]
 

Definition at line 51 of file listbo2.h.

Index3D P_Bo2p::Ind  )  const [inline]
 

Definition at line 47 of file listbo1.h.

Referenced by DVar_Prol_Op::Give_Bo2p(), DVar_Extra_Op::Give_Bo2p(), ExpdeIndex::integer(), and Normal_vector().

void P_Bo2p::initialize const Grid gitter,
int  level
 

void P_Bo2p::initialize const Grid gitter,
int  level
[inline]
 

Definition at line 64 of file listbo1.h.

References Edir, ENDd, ENTd, ESDd, ESTd, Grid_base::Give_Bo_cell(), Grid_base::Give_variable(), Ndir, Index3D::next(), Sdir, Tdir, Wdir, WNDd, WNTd, WSDd, and WSTd.

Here is the call graph for this function:

P_Bo2p* P_Bo2p::Next  )  [inline]
 

Definition at line 47 of file listbo2.h.

P_Bo2p* P_Bo2p::Next  )  [inline]
 

Definition at line 43 of file listbo1.h.

Referenced by Normal_vector().

void P_Bo2p::Put_Label bool  lab,
int  num,
const Grid gitter
const
 

void P_Bo2p::Put_Label bool  lab,
int  num,
const Grid gitter
const [inline]
 

Definition at line 152 of file listbo1.h.

References Grid_base::Put_label_bo().

Here is the call graph for this function:

double* P_Bo2p::varM const Grid gitter  )  const
 

double * P_Bo2p::varM const Grid gitter  )  const [inline]
 

Definition at line 158 of file listbo1.h.

Referenced by Variable::Give_Bo2p(), DExprVAR::Give_Bo2p(), DExprVAR_ARR::Give_Bo2p(), DExprVAR::Give_Bo2p_pointer(), Variable::Put_Bo2p(), DExprVecSim< B >::Run_Bo2p(), DExprSimLit::Run_Bo2p(), and DExprSim< B >::Run_Bo2p().

double* P_Bo2p::varP_slow const Grid gitter,
int  ebene,
Ort1D  i,
Ort1D  j,
Ort1D  k,
int  level
const
 

double * P_Bo2p::varP_slow const Grid gitter,
int  ebene,
Ort1D  i,
Ort1D  j,
Ort1D  k,
int  level
const [inline]
 

Definition at line 163 of file listbo1.h.

References Grid_base::Give_variable_slow(), and Index3D::next().

Here is the call graph for this function:


The documentation for this class was generated from the following files:
Generated on Mon Jan 16 14:43:30 2006 for IPPL by  doxygen 1.4.6